Rab converter DMon1 constitutes a novel node in the brain-gonad axis essential for female germline maturation

2018-12-31

Abstract excerpt

Monensin-sensitive 1 (Mon1) is an endocytic regulator that participates in the conversion of Rab5 positive early endosomes to Rab7 positive late endosomes. In Drosophila , loss of mon1 ( Dmon1 ) leads to sterility. The Dmon1 mutant females have extremely small ovaries with complete absence of late stage egg chambers, a phenotype reminiscent of mutations in the insulin pathway genes.
